Metodo IVsTextView.Initialize
Crea la visualizzazione e consente ai client di specificare una o più opzioni di TextViewInitFlags.
Spazio dei nomi: Microsoft.VisualStudio.TextManager.Interop
Assembly: Microsoft.VisualStudio.TextManager.Interop (in Microsoft.VisualStudio.TextManager.Interop.dll)
Sintassi
'Dichiarazione
Function Initialize ( _
pBuffer As IVsTextLines, _
hwndParent As IntPtr, _
InitFlags As UInteger, _
pInitView As INITVIEW() _
) As Integer
int Initialize(
IVsTextLines pBuffer,
IntPtr hwndParent,
uint InitFlags,
INITVIEW[] pInitView
)
int Initialize(
[InAttribute] IVsTextLines^ pBuffer,
[InAttribute] IntPtr hwndParent,
[InAttribute] unsigned int InitFlags,
[InAttribute] array<INITVIEW>^ pInitView
)
abstract Initialize :
pBuffer:IVsTextLines *
hwndParent:IntPtr *
InitFlags:uint32 *
pInitView:INITVIEW[] -> int
function Initialize(
pBuffer : IVsTextLines,
hwndParent : IntPtr,
InitFlags : uint,
pInitView : INITVIEW[]
) : int
Parametri
pBuffer
Tipo: Microsoft.VisualStudio.TextManager.Interop.IVsTextLines[in] Puntatore a un oggetto del buffer di testo per associare la visualizzazione su.
hwndParent
Tipo: IntPtr[in] Specifica un handle di finestra padre.
InitFlags
Tipo: UInt32[in] Specifica opzioni di visualizzazione. per un elenco di InitFlags i valori, vedere TextViewInitFlags.
pInitView
Tipo: array<Microsoft.VisualStudio.TextManager.Interop.INITVIEW[][in] Puntatore alla visualizzazione che si desidera inizializzare.
Valore restituito
Tipo: Int32
Se il metodo ha esito positivo, restituisce S_OK.Se non riesce, restituisce un codice di errore.
Note
Firma COM
da textmgr.idl:
HRESULT IVsTextView::Initialize(
[in] IVsTextLines *pBuffer,
[in] HWND hwndParent,
[in] DWORD InitFlags,
[in] const INITVIEW *pInitView
);
Quando si collegano il servizio di linguaggio nell'editor di testo principale, l'editor automaticamente fornisce una visualizzazione, per l'inizializzazione. È sufficiente chiamare Initialize per inizializzare una visualizzazione creati separatamente e collegati in un secondo momento.
Sicurezza di .NET Framework
- Attendibilità totale per il chiamante immediato. Impossibile utilizzare questo membro in codice parzialmente attendibile. Per altre informazioni, vedere Utilizzo di librerie da codice parzialmente attendibile.